    Again a great video as always, why do you add black to almost every base color? And I love this serie!

    • @Sorastro
      @Sorastro  3 года назад +2

      Thanks a lot Werner! That's a good question! I often like to add black to darken, but mainly to desaturate the tone. That way I can create a greater sense of depth and contrast, as I gently bring the saturation back up with the mid-tones and highlights. :)

    • @WernerKellens
      @WernerKellens 3 года назад +1

      @@Sorastro thanks I understand

    • @WernerKellens
      @WernerKellens 3 года назад

      @@Sorastro and why black instead of a complementary color to desaturate?

    • @Sorastro
      @Sorastro  3 года назад +1

      You certainly can use complimentary colours to desaturate; I just didn't want the green robes to turn out too brown/muddy looking :)
